Constitution Committee - Monday 13 October 2025 2.00 pm

The Constitution Committee convened to discuss and make recommendations on several key issues, including adopting electronic voting for council meetings, proposed changes to the Health and Wellbeing Board's terms of reference, and a review of the council's approach to motions. The committee agreed to recommend that the council adopt electronic voting and also approved changes to the terms of reference for the Health and Wellbeing Board.

Constitution Committee - Thursday 26 June 2025 10.30 am, NEW

The Constitution Committee met to discuss potential changes to council meeting procedures, including the order of agenda items, handling of public and member questions, and the process for council motions. They agreed to recommend changes to the council regarding the order of items on the agenda for ordinary council meetings, and delegated authority to the Monitoring Officer to bring recommendations to the council on amendments to the constitution regarding public questions and council motions. The committee also recommended reducing the membership of the Environment Scrutiny Committee to nine members.
